About The Author
Kelly writes her poetry from her little home in South Wales. She lives there with her husband and their two children. She is a full time carer of her autistic son and writes around his care. Kelly started writing poetry after struggling with her mental health. Writing allowed her to express herself and also help others going through similar dark periods. She hopes to show others that there is always a way out, no matter how lost and alone you may feel. There is always a light waiting for you to find.
